Description from the seller

Impressive king-size bedspread in raw silk, satin and cotton from the late 1800s to early 1900s with wide dimensions. After all, old beds had dimensions different from modern ones and mattresses were made to measure, as were the related linens; in fact, its measurements are 226 cm wide by 220 cm long, with a 13 cm fringe added on three sides. On a modern bed with an 80 cm classic mattress it reaches to the floor, dressing the bed in an elegant way and giving it a sober tone without excess.

The dominant color is a light orange, almost mustard, as a background, warm and easily matched to the colors of a house, and across the entire bedspread to give it value are embroidered frames of flowers and hieroglyphs in violet, salmon and gold.

It is all embroidery across the bedspread. A very beautiful color combination.

The photos are more explanatory than words. The fact that it is embroidery and not print is evident from the reverse side.

Splendid straight fringe with a band of passementerie echoing the same colors. It is all embroidery with flowers and hieroglyphs on the head area, in the center a large rosette, at the corners and the bottom part with a series of circles containing a flower.

At the bottom are geometric designs.

A very particular bedspread because it is different from the usual damasks.

It is part of my trousseau collection and this, like many others, is in good condition and I assume little used given the abundance they had. It has no stains and the fringe is in good condition.

A separate note is due to the imposing fringe that echoes the orange color and has a straight band of passementerie, then there is the straight fringe, all 13 cm high. The fringe runs along three sides.

Overall I would say it is a very particular bedspread, different from the usual ones seen on the market. The fabric is splendid. Indeed, those with florals are usually damasks and of smooth silk. Its shade and its rich embroidery across the entire bedspread up to the fringe and on the part that covers the pillows, and its dimensions, attribute its true value.

Even the heavy, substantial fabric fits the bed perfectly, giving it softness and elegance at the same time. An object from another era but always current for those who love the past.

It can also be used as a tablecloth with embroidery on top. When something is beautiful, it always finds a use, even as a sofa cover given its size.
